COURSE DETAILS

What You'll Learn

1

Comprehensive Oral Examination and Diagnosis

Learn how to perform a systematic oral examination and identify common dental conditions through clinical evaluation and radiographic interpretation. The course covers diagnostic protocols, case history recording, risk assessment, and methods to arrive at accurate treatment decisions for routine dental cases.

2

Treatment Planning and Restorative Procedures

Understand the principles of treatment planning and sequencing of dental procedures for optimal patient outcomes. Participants will learn cavity preparation techniques, restorative material selection, direct restorations, and evidence-based approaches for managing common restorative cases in daily practice.

3

Preventive Dentistry and Patient Management

Develop expertise in preventive care strategies including oral hygiene education, fluoride therapy, scaling recommendations, and long-term maintenance planning. The course also focuses on patient communication, informed consent, treatment acceptance, and building trust for successful clinical practice.
